Guthrie Theater’s Sea Change Scores High Marks in 2011 Zagat Survey

(Minneapolis/St.Paul) Sea Change restaurant in Minneapolis joins the ranks of America’s Top Restaurants in the recently released 2011 Zagat Survey. Located in the stunning Guthrie Theater on the Mississippi Riverfront, Sea Change has a core menu focused on sustainable seafood and scored at the top of the “very good to excellent” category in all areas, with a 25 for food, 25 for décor and 24 for service.

According to Zagat, the pre-show set calls the Guthrie’s flagship eatery a “change for the better,” with “phenomenal” sustainable seafood served in “unique preparations,” brought by “courteous” servers alongside “amazing wines” and “cool drinks.” Reviewers also praised the theatrical setting, the open-kitchen bar and patios, all of which makes Sea Change “worth a visit even if you’re not attending” a play.

Conceived by 2009 James Beard Award-winning Chef Tim McKee, Sea Change operates under the direction of Chef De Cuisine Erik Anderson.

The GUTHRIE THEATER (Joe Dowling, Director) was founded by Sir Tyrone Guthrie in 1963 and is an American center for theater performance, production, education and professional training. The Tony Award-winning Guthrie Theater is dedicated to producing the great works of dramatic literature, developing the work of contemporary playwrights and cultivating the next generation of theater artists. With annual attendance of nearly 500,000 people, the Guthrie Theater presents a mix of classic plays and contemporary work on its three stages. Under the artistic leadership of Joe Dowling since 1995, the Guthrie continues to set a national standard for excellence in theatrical production and performance. In 2006, the Guthrie opened its new home on the banks of the Mississippi River in Minneapolis. Designed by Pritzker Prize-winning architect Jean Nouvel, the Guthrie Theater houses three state-of-the-art stages, production facilities, classrooms and dramatic public lobbies.
